Process Engineer I

POSITION SUMMARY: Coach and lead employees in activities related to continuous improvement efforts. Drive the development of mid and long term plans outlining projects to support the business in meeting its objectives with a strong focus on cost, part quality and cycle time. Work effectively with operations and accounting to capture process improvement savings.

MAJOR R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Define and control production processes including tooling, equipment, methods, and / or process effectiveness
  • Relentlessly pursue the elimination of waste in both factory and office value streams
  • Determine safe manufacturing processes that produce a quality product in the most efficient method of manufacture
  • Promote internal and external customer satisfaction and develop positive design engineering relationships
  • Assist Operations Leadership and production employees in resolving manufacturing process problems through a drive to root cause and permanent corrective action
  • Implement Poka-Yoke work methods, and develop workstation aids to assist in operator job performance.
  • Lead and audit 5S activities to ensure sustainment
  • Assist with action item completion for the area’s safety action item list, including corrective actions from near misses, accident reports & ergo assessments.
  • Develop and set time standards for job operations
  • Collaborate with Operations Leadership to maintain capacity charts and develop recovery plans
  • Lead Kaizen events that align with business objectives and improve overall plant efficiency
  • Analyzes and plans work force utilization, space requirements, and workflow, and designs layout of equipment and workspace for maximum efficiency.
  • Develop employee knowledge of Lean Manufacturing methodologies, prepare capital request, cost justifications to support recommendations.

This position may require up to 10% domestic travel

E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E:

Bachelor’s Degree in Engineering and up to 3 years applicable

Fluid power experience preferred

Six Sigma Green Belt preferred

Experience with APQP, PPAP, PFMEA, Control Plans, and Process Flow preferred
